Abstract

本实用新型属于一种可弯曲性射频穿刺针,该穿刺针由射频套管针,可弯曲性穿刺针和射频针电极构成,射频套管针内部依次套装有可弯曲性穿刺针和射频针电极,射频针电极的针栓通过电线与射频仪器及仪器电源相连。通过设置可弯曲性穿刺针能够达到靶位穿刺准确不易损伤脊髓,具有结构简单,成本低,使该穿刺针直达病人病灶,穿刺靶位准确和不易损伤神经的优点。

Description

可弯曲性射频穿刺针
技术领域
本实用新型属于医疗器械技术领域,具体涉及一种可弯曲性射频穿刺针。 
背景技术
目前,在射频介入治疗椎间盘突出以及肿瘤中常见的穿刺针为直型穿刺针,当病人的病灶在椎间盘后缘中央型突出时,直型穿刺针无法直达病灶,现有医生穿刺破硬脊膜给病人带来不必要的痛苦,易损伤脊髓,轻则无法治疗疾病,重则会造成瘫痪或有生命危险。 
发明内容
本实用新型的目的在于克服现有技术中存在的不足,而提供一种直针穿刺然后置入弯针,可随意调整针尖方向,穿刺准确不会损伤脊髓的可弯曲性射频穿刺针。 
本实用新型的目的是这样实现的:该穿刺针由射频套管针,可弯曲性穿刺针和射频针电极构成,射频套管针内部依次套装有可弯曲性穿刺针和射频针电极,射频针电极的针栓通过电线与射频仪器及仪器电源相连。所述可弯曲性穿刺针为金属制品。 
按照上述方案制成的可弯曲性射频穿刺针,通过设置可弯曲性穿刺针能够达到靶位穿刺准确不易损伤脊髓,具有结构简单,成本低,使该穿刺针直达病人病灶,穿刺靶位准确和不易损伤神经的优点。

具体实施方式
如图1、2所示,本实用新型为可弯曲性射频穿刺针,该穿刺针由射频套管针1,可弯曲性穿刺针2和射频针电极3构成,射频套管针1内部依次套装有可弯曲性穿刺针2和射频针电极3,射频针电极3的针栓4通过电线5与射频仪器7及仪器电源6相连。所述可弯曲性穿刺针2为金属制品。使用本实用新型时,首先,寻找病人的病灶位置,将与射频套管针1套装在一起的直型穿刺针芯8刺入髓核内,取出直型穿刺针芯8;然后,将可弯曲性穿刺针2置入射频套管针1中,由于可弯曲性穿刺针2具有良好的柔软性及弯曲性,因此可以准确方便的找到病人的病灶且不会损伤脊髓,达到靶位穿刺的目的;最后,将射频针电极3插入可弯曲性穿刺针2内,连通射频仪器7及仪器电源6即可。所述射频套管针1的表面涂覆有绝缘层或者在射频套管针1靠近针头0.5毫米处裸露其余部分涂覆有绝缘层。
